Paper Mill Gardens is in Portishead, Bristol and in North Somerset district. BS20 7RL is located in the Portishead East elect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of North Somerset. This postcode has been in use since 2018-07-01.

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ate area around BS20 7RL, a significant portion of the population is single, making up 52.4% of the residents. On average, approximately 38% of individuals who responded to the census in the UK were single. Areas with higher single populations are typically urban centers, university towns, regions with dynamic job markets, rich cultural offerings and entertainment facilities. These regions also tend to have a younger demographic.

Education and Qualifications

During the 2021 census, the educational qualifications of residents across the UK were as follows: 18.2% had no qualifications, 9.6% had 1-4 GCSEs, 13.4% had 5 or more GCSEs and 1-2 A/AS Levels, 16.9% had 2 or more A Levels, 33.8% held a degree (or equivalent), and 5.4% had completed an apprenticeship.

In the area around BS20 7RL this area, 8.9% of residents have no qualifications. This is significantly lower than the UK average of 18.2%. This area stands out for its high percentage of residents with higher education degree or similar. The UK average is 33.8%, while in this area it is 45.3%.

Safety

Is Paper Mill Gardens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Paper Mill Gardens was 428.6 per 1,000 residents, which is 378.2% higher than the Portishead East average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Paper Mill Gardens has the 3rd highest crime rate of 58 local areas in Portishead East and the 18th highest crime rate of 733 local areas in North Somerset .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 219.8 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-2.8%.
